BS Radiology and Imaging Technology (4 Years)

PEOs (Program Educational Objectives):
PEO Description
PEO-1 To acquire abilities that align with contemporary problem-solving analysis.
PEO-2 To produce graduates who are well-versed in medical imaging and radiology and are prepared to excel in the healthcare sector, academic institutions, and research groups.
PEO-3 To instill in graduates a strong desire to serve in interdisciplinary teams comprised of members with a wide range of backgrounds and experiences.
PEO-4 To enable graduates to communicate effectively with patients, families, and healthcare professionals, demonstrating empathy, cultural competence, and a commitment to patient-centered care.
PLOs (Program Learning Outcomes):
PLO Description
PLO-1 Graduates will have a competitive set of Radiology knowledge concerning the fundamentals in the main areas of the discipline.
PLO-2 Graduates will be able to solve problems competently by identifying the essential parts of the problem and planning a strategy for solving it. They will estimate rationally the solution, apply appropriate radiological techniques, verify correctness, and interpret results.
PLO-3 Graduates will be able to use computers for data acquisition and processing, and utilize software tools for data analysis and image formation.
PLO-4 Graduates will be able to use modern library search tools to locate and retrieve scientific information relevant to radiological investigations.
PLO-5 Graduates will understand the objective of their radiological examinations, perform procedures properly, and accurately record and analyze the results.
PLO-6 Graduates will be able to use standard clinical setups along with modern and classical techniques for hands-on practical training.
PLO-7 Graduates will know and adhere to proper procedures and regulations for the safe handling and use of clinical practice tools.
PLO-8 Graduates will be able to effectively communicate clinical concepts and examination results through writing and oral communication.
PLO-9 Graduates will be able to successfully pursue careers or advanced education in healthcare, scientific research, teaching, or other related fields following graduation.
Semester 1:
Sr. Course Code Course Title Credit Hours
1 RIT-113 Anatomy I 2+1
2 RIT-123 Physiology 2+1
3 IDT-112 Clinical Pharmacology 2+0
4 SSH/IS-112 Islamic Studies 2+0
5 CS-113 Application of Information and Communication Technologies (ICT) 2+1
6 SSH-122 Social Psychology and Behavioral Sciences 2+0
7 ENG-113 Functional English 3+0
8 QT-110 Translation of Holy Qur’an I 0+0
    Total 15+3 = 18
Semester 2:
Sr. Course Code Course Title Credit Hours
1 RIT-133 Anatomy II 2+1
2 NS-113 Biochemistry 2+1
3 QR-113 Quantitative Reasoning I 3+0
4 SSH-132 Ideology and Constitution of Pakistan 2+0
5 SSH-142 Ethical and Legal Aspects of Medical Imaging 2+0
6 ENG-123 Expository Writing 3+0
    Total 14+2 = 16
Semester 3:
Sr. Course Code Course Title Credit Hours
1 IDT-213 Pathology 3+0
2 RIT-213 Biosafety, Patient and Equipment Safety 3+0
3 RIT-223 Regional and Cross-Sectional Imaging Anatomy 2+1
4 RIT-233 Medical Ultrasound Physics and Instrumentation 3+0
5 QR-213 Quantitative Reasoning II 3+0
6 SSH-212 Civics and Community Engagement 2+0
7 QT-210 Translation of Holy Qur’an II 0+0
    Total 16+1 = 17
Semester 4:
Sr. Course Code Course Title Credit Hours
1 RIT-243 Radiation Sciences and Technology 3+0
2 RIT-253 General Radiology and Digital Imaging 2+1
3 RIT-263 Gynecological Ultrasound 2+1
4 RIT-273 Abdominal Ultrasound 2+1
5 RIT-283 Small Parts Ultrasound 2+1
6 MGS-212 Entrepreneurship 2+0
    Total 13+4 = 17
Semester 5:
Sr. Course Code Course Title Credit Hours
1 RIT-313 Obstetrical Ultrasound 2+1
2 RIT-323 Musculoskeletal Ultrasound 2+1
3 RIT-333 Medical Imaging in Emergency Medicine 2+1
4 CS-313 Computed Tomography and Imaging Protocols 2+1
5 IDT-312 Applied Surgery 3+0
6 QT-310 Translation of Holy Qur’an III 0+0
    Total 11+4 = 15
Semester 6:
1 RIT-343 Magnetic Resonance Imaging and Protocols 2+1
2 RIT-352 Mammography and Special Radiological Techniques 2+0
3 RIT-363 Vascular Ultrasound 2+1
4 IDT-332 Biostatistics 2+0
5 RIT-373 Echocardiography 2+1
6 IDT-342 Applied Medicine 2+0
7 RIT-383 Internship 0+3
    Total 12+6 = 18
Semester 7:
Sr. Course Code Course Title Credit Hours
1 RIT-413 Nuclear Medicine 2+1
2 RIT-423 Interventional Radiology and Angiography 2+1
3 RIT-433 Practical X-Rays and Fluoroscopy 0+3
4 RIT-442 Communication Skills and Conflict Resolution in Healthcare 2+0
5 RIT-453 Practical Computed Tomography 0+3
6 RIT-463 Research Project 0+3
7 QT-410 Translation of Holy Qur’an IV 0+0
    Total 6+11 = 17
Semester 8:
Sr. Course Code Course Title Credit Hours
1 RIT-473 Practical Nuclear Medicine 1+2
2 RIT-483 Practical Ultrasound 1+2
3 RIT-493 Practical Interventional Radiology and Angiography 1+2
4 RIT-4103 Practical Magnetic Resonance Imaging (MRI) 1+2
5 RIT-4113 Practical Mammography 1+2
    Total 5+10 = 15

Program Summary

  • Program Duration: 4 Years

  • Total Semesters: 8 Semesters

  • Total Credit Hours: 133
